构建 (Coverage)

许可等级:BasicStandardAdvanced

摘要

创建或更新要素属性表和面拓扑。“构建”工具还用于将面 User-ID 与标注点 User-ID 进行同步。

了解有关“构建”工具工作原理的详细信息

用法

语法

Build_arc (in_cover, feature_type, {anno_subclass})
参数说明数据类型
in_cover

要构建的 coverage。

Coverage
feature_type

要构建的要素类。

  • POINT为标注点创建 PAT。这是默认选项。
  • LINE为弧创建 AAT。
  • POLY创建 PAT 并定义面拓扑。
  • NODE为结点创建 NAT。
  • ANNO为注记子类创建 TAT。
String
anno_subclass
(可选)

要构建的注记子类的名称。

String

代码实例

“构建”示例(独立脚本)

以下独立脚本演示了如何为道路 coverage 构建线拓扑。

# Name: Build_Example.py
# Description: Builds line topology for a road coverage.
# Requirements: ArcInfo Workstation

# Import system modules
import arcpy
from arcpy import env

# Set environment settings
env.workspace = "C:/data"

# Set local variables
inCover = "road"
featureType = "LINE"

# Execute Build
arcpy.Build_arc(inCover, featureType)

环境

相关主题

许可信息

ArcGIS for Desktop Basic: 否
ArcGIS for Desktop Standard: 否
ArcGIS for Desktop Advanced: 需要 已安装 ArcInfo Workstation
5/10/2014